Researchers developed a 60-milliwatt solid-state DUV laser at 193 nm using LBO crystals, setting new benchmarks in efficiency values.
The generated DUV laser, accompanied by its 221-nm counterpart, exhibits an average power of 60 mW, a pulse duration of 4.6 nanoseconds , and a repetition rate of 6 kilohertz , with a linewidth of approximately 640 megahertz . Notably, this marks the highest power output for both 193- and 221-nm lasers generated by an LBO crystal, along with the narrowest linewidth reported for a 193-nm laser.
According to Prof. Hongwen Xuan, corresponding author for the work, the reported research demonstrates “the viability of pumping LBO with solid-state lasers for reliable and effective generation of narrow-linewidth laser at 193 nm, and opens a new way to fabricate a cost-effective, high-power DUV laser system using LBO.”

Southern University of Science and Technology: Advancing Science and Technology in ChinaSouthern University of Science and Technology (SUSTech) is a public research university in Shenzhen, China. It aims to be a globally-renowned university that excels in interdisciplinary research and contributes to the advancement of science and technology. SUSTech's School of Medicine, founded in 2018, focuses on integrating medicine with sciences, engineering, and humanities to train leading medical talents.
